What Are the 5 Best Tips to Minimize Damage from Heat Styling Tools?
1. Always Use Heat Protection
Before using any heat styling tool, applying a heat protectant is essential. There are various products available, such as sprays and creams, specifically designed to shield hair from high temperatures.
These products create a protective barrier between your hair and the heat, helping preserve its natural moisture and reducing potential damage.

2. Limit the Use of Heat Tools
The best way to protect your hair from heat damage is to reduce how often you use styling tools. Try alternating the days you use your blow dryer, flat iron, or curling iron to give your hair time to rest and recover.
You can also explore heat-free hairstyles, such as natural waves, braids, or updos, to minimize daily heat exposure.
3. Adjust the Temperature Properly
When using heat styling tools, always adjust the temperature wisely. Choose lower heat settings whenever possible and avoid extreme temperatures.
You don’t need maximum heat to achieve great results. Additionally, follow the manufacturer’s instructions and avoid holding the tool on one section of hair for too long to prevent excessive damage.

4. Air-Dry Whenever Possible
One of the most effective ways to reduce heat damage is to let your hair air-dry whenever possible. After washing, gently wrap your hair in a microfiber towel to absorb excess water, then allow it to dry naturally.
This reduces heat exposure and helps maintain your hair’s natural hydration.

5. Add Nourishing Treatments to Your Routine
To counteract the effects of frequent heat styling, incorporate nourishing treatments into your haircare routine. Use hydrating conditioners and deep conditioning masks regularly to keep your hair soft and moisturized.
You can also apply hot oil treatments or protein treatments to strengthen and repair damaged strands. Applying argan oil to your ends three times a week can further help restore shine and reduce breakage.
